Linus Yale, Jr. improved upon his father's lock in 1861, utilizing a smaller, flat key with serrated edges that is the basis of modern pin-tumbler locks.
To grow to be a Licensed Registered Locksmith, one must move an examination that measures data in ten necessary classes, which include codes and code tools, cylinder servicing, key blank identification, key duplication, key impressioning, professional lock opening strategies, lockset features, lockset servicing, fundamental grasp keying, and cabinet, furniture, and mailbox locks.

The issue of full disclosure was first raised in the context of locksmithing, in a nineteenth-century controversy relating to whether or not weaknesses in lock programs must be saved secret in the locksmithing neighborhood, or revealed to the public.
